r/functionalprogramming
A subreddit for functional programming related material.
How to think about r/functionalprogramming
This community focuses on discussions, resources, and news related to functional programming languages and paradigms. Members share insights on languages such as Haskell, Scala, and Clojure, emphasizing concepts like immutability, first-class functions, and higher-order functions. The distinct aspect of this community is its commitment to promoting functional programming principles and best practices, making it a valuable resource for both newcomers and experienced developers.
Confidence 4/5
Audience
Participants in this community are typically software developers, computer science students, and enthusiasts interested in programming paradigms. The demographic skews towards a tech-savvy audience, often with a strong academic background or professional experience in software development. Members are generally eager to learn, share knowledge, and discuss theoretical and practical aspects of functional programming, fostering a collaborative and supportive vibe.
Posting culture
The posting culture encourages in-depth discussions, code snippets, and educational resources. Content that showcases practical applications of functional programming or addresses common challenges tends to thrive, while low-effort posts or blatant self-promotion often receive downvotes. Members appreciate well-researched articles, tutorials, and questions that stimulate thoughtful conversation, with a moderate posting frequency that allows for meaningful engagement without overwhelming the community.
Brand engagement notes
Brands should approach this community with caution, as members are often skeptical of overt promotion. Authentic engagement through sharing valuable content, such as tutorials, case studies, or tools that enhance functional programming practices, is more likely to resonate. Participating in discussions and offering insights without a sales agenda can build credibility. Brands should avoid generic marketing messages and instead focus on contributing to the community's knowledge base and supporting its educational goals.
Similar communities
Where this audience also spends time
Topic-adjacent communities surfaced from Reddit's own related subreddit signal.
FAQ
r/functionalprogramming — frequently asked questions
Quick facts about this subreddit's size, history, focus, and related communities.
How many subscribers does r/functionalprogramming have?
r/functionalprogramming has approximately 33,515 subscribers as of May 27, 2026.
When was r/functionalprogramming created?
r/functionalprogramming was created on October 20, 2012 (14 years ago).
What is r/functionalprogramming about?
This community focuses on discussions, resources, and news related to functional programming languages and paradigms. Members share insights on languages such as Haskell, Scala, and Clojure, emphasizing concepts like immutability, first-class functions, and higher-order functions. The distinct aspect of this community is its commitment to promoting functional programming pri…
What subreddits are similar to r/functionalprogramming?
Communities similar to r/functionalprogramming include r/haskell, r/fsharp, r/programminglanguages, r/ocaml, r/elm.
Ready to engage on r/functionalprogramming?
Authentic engagement, not spam.
RedPulse runs Reddit campaigns the way the platform actually rewards — high-karma accounts, native conversations, and content moderators welcome.
